Least Common Multiple of 40014 and 40020 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 40014 and 40020, than apply into the LCM equation.

GCF(40014,40020) = 6
LCM(40014,40020) = ( 40014 × 40020) / 6
LCM(40014,40020) = 1601360280 / 6
LCM(40014,40020) = 266893380

4. How to Find the LCM of 40014 and 40020?

Answer:

Least Common Multiple of 40014 and 40020 = 266893380

Step 1: Find the prime factorization of 40014

40014 = 2 x 3 x 3 x 3 x 3 x 13 x 19

Step 2: Find the prime factorization of 40020

40020 = 2 x 2 x 3 x 5 x 23 x 29

Step 3: Multiply each factor the greater number of times it occurs in steps i) or ii) above to find the lcm:

LCM = 266893380 = 2 x 2 x 3 x 3 x 3 x 3 x 5 x 13 x 19 x 23 x 29

Step 4: Therefore, the least common multiple of 40014 and 40020 is 266893380.
